Bernie Sanders Takes the lead in Iowa
« on: September 10, 2015, 08:31:41 pm »
http://time.com/4028812/bernie-sanders-iowa-poll/

Presidential candidate Bernie Sanders is Iowa's new frontrunner as of today. His lead isn't statistically significant yet, but at the rate he's surging I would be surprised if it wasn't by the end of the month.

  • Sanders: 41%
  • Clinton: 40%
  • Biden: 12%
MOE: 3.4%

Between 18-34 Year Olds:
  • Clinton: 19%
  • Sanders: 66%

It should be interesting to see how the Clinton campaign responds to this.
